So here's the Elder Dragon Centaur in all its glory...


Like I said I really enjoyed painting him, and didn't realise the model's details before getting stuck in!
For example the little creatures on his head are brilliant - good fun, and fantastically moulded to be intertwined with his hair...
It didn't take me too long either, just a couple of coats for the lighter colours, and a single coat for the darker, followed by dry brushing the metal parts and hair then finishing off with some wash.
Pretty happy with how it came out so yeah, all in all a nice model to have!

The Phoenix up next...





An absolutely gorgeous model. I must admit, some of the Games Workshop stuff that's out there is fantastic. Again, another model that took a relatively short time to complete. 3 different blues on the feathers, followed by 2 lots of dry brushing (with a light blue, and a white) finishing off with a blue wash. Lovely! And a very useful tool on the battlefield...
